promlem with "e"-brake light

my e-brake light goes on and off even though its not on?....can anyone tell me why it does this or how to fix it? thanks

Try adjusting the switch I believe it's in the console. and while you are doing that check the condition of the switch.I've run into this problem b4 with other cars and this has always been the solution. As for fixing it, consult your repair manual, mine isn't handy right now or I'd tell you how to do it.

Your brake fluid is low, top it off. Also check your brake pads, the low fluid level is an indication that there getting low too.
